Principles of Electromagnetic CompatibilityUnderstand both the theory and practice of electromagnetic compatibility with this groundbreaking textbookElectromagnetic compatibility (EMC) the ability of a device or system to maintain its operations in an electromagnetic environment without interference with itself or other devices is a fundamental component of any electrical engineering design process. Understanding the basic principles of EMC is essential to undertaking even the most basic project this understanding is attained by reinforcing the theory with laboratory exercises.Principles of Electromagnetic Compatibility is one of the first textbooks on EMC principles that includes laboratory exercises at the end of each chapter that any engineer or student can perform with standard EMC laboratory equipment. This enables readers to connect theory to practice and combines general precepts with supporting simulations and hands-on experimentation. The result is an indispensable guide to this cornerstone of electrical engineering.Principles of Electromagnetic Compatibility readers will also find ALTIUM files available online which allow users to create and print their own circuit boardsDetailed treatment of subjects including Frequency Spectra EM Coupling Mechanisms Non-Ideal Components Power Distribution Network EMC Filters Transmission Lines Radiation Shielding Return Current Flow and morePrinciples of Electromagnetic Compatibility is a must-own for students and practicing engineers looking for a comprehensive EMC principles guide.
